实验题目1 Lagrange插值

上传人:m**** 文档编号:497788117 上传时间:2022-08-18 格式:DOCX 页数:15 大小:64.29KB
返回 下载 相关 举报
实验题目1 Lagrange插值_第1页
第1页 / 共15页
实验题目1 Lagrange插值_第2页
第2页 / 共15页
实验题目1 Lagrange插值_第3页
第3页 / 共15页
实验题目1 Lagrange插值_第4页
第4页 / 共15页
实验题目1 Lagrange插值_第5页
第5页 / 共15页
点击查看更多>>
资源描述

《实验题目1 Lagrange插值》由会员分享,可在线阅读,更多相关《实验题目1 Lagrange插值(15页珍藏版)》请在金锄头文库上搜索。

1、实验题目1 Lagrange插值摘要给定平面上n+1个不同的数据点:. - -:-=;-二:二二-=:则满足条件&仗Q 二k = O;ln的n次拉格朗日插值多项式臥和=y f&obco是存在唯一的。若二且匚J充分光滑,则当二士二时,有误差估计 式f叫)-%(叫)=寻等(X -SflXi-iJ. (x -xnX ? E ib前言利用拉格朗日插值多项式忌-求二的近似值程序设计流程L=0i=0否i=n?是输出y输入(xi,yi),ni=0,1,2,nx xxl=j *xlx xi jj=0,1,,i-1,i+1,nL=L+xl* y.ixl=1结束开始i=i+1拉格朗日插值框图问题 1 (1)N =

2、 5 时,程序运行如下:TestLag(inline(T./(1+x42), -5, 5, 5, 0.75:4.75);将区间-5,5分为了5段计算插值的点xi =0.75001.75002.75003.75004.7500计算出的插值yi =0.90540.52580.0096-0.3568-0.1595插值点处函数值yFact =0.64000.24620.11680.06640.0424计算误差err =-0.2654-0.27960.10720.42320.2020N = 10时,程序运行如下:TestLag(inline(1./(1+x.A2), -5, 5, 10, 0.75:4.

3、75);将区间-5,5分为了10段计算插值的点xi =0.75001.75002.75003.75004.7500计算出的插值yi =0.69070.23300.11220.1084-0.2360插值点处函数值 yFact =0.64000.24620.11680.06640.0424计算误差err =-0.05070.01320.0045-0.04200.2785N = 20时,程序运行如下:TestLag(inline(1./(1+x.A2), -5, 5, 20, 0.75:4.75);将区间-5,5分为了20段计算插值的点xi =0.75001.75002.75003.75004.75

4、00计算出的插值yi =0.64130.24910.12820.19036.4150插值点处函数值 yFact =0.64000.24620.11680.06640.0424计算误差err =-0.0013-0.0029-0.0114-0.1239-6.3726问题 1 (2)N = 5 时,程序运行如下:TestLag(inline(exp(x), -1, 1, 5, -0.95 -0.05 0.05 0.95); 将区间-1,1分为了5段 计算插值的点xi =-0.9500 -0.0500 0.0500 0.9500 计算出的插值yi =0.38630.95131.05122.5863插值

5、点处函数值yFact =0.38670.95121.05132.5857计算误差err =1.0e-003 *0.4471 -0.1051 0.1069 -0.6129N = 10 时,程序运行如下:TestLag(inline(exp(x), -1, 1, 10, -0.95 -0.05 0.05 0.95);将区间-1,1分为了10 段计算插值的点xi =-0.9500 -0.0500 0.0500 0.9500 计算出的插值yi =0.38670.95121.05132.5857插值点处函数值yFact =0.38670.95121.05132.5857计算误差err =1.0e-008

6、 *-0.3126 -0.0055 -0.0055 -0.3714N = 20 时,程序运行如下:TestLag(inline(exp(x), -1, 1, 20, -0.95 -0.05 0.05 0.95);将区间-1,1分为了20 段计算插值的点xi =-0.9500 -0.0500 0.0500 0.9500 计算出的插值yi =0.38670.95121.05132.5857插值点处函数值yFact =0.38670.95121.05132.5857计算误差err =1.0e-012 *0.73390 -0.0002 -0.5671问题 2 (1)N = 5 时,程序运行如下:Tes

7、tLag(inline(T./(1+x42), -1, 1, 5, -0.95 -0.05 0.05 0.95);将区间-1,1分为了5段计算插值的点xi =-0.9500-0.05000.05000.9500计算出的插值yi =0.51360.99780.99780.5136插值点处函数值yFact =0.52560.99750.99750.5256计算误差err =0.0121 -0.0002 -0.0002 0.0121N = 10时,程序运行如下:TestLag(inline(1./(1+x.A2), -1, 1, 10, -0.95 -0.05 0.05 0.95); 将区间-1,1

8、分为了10段计算插值的点xi =-0.9500-0.05000.05000.9500计算出的插值yi =0.52430.99750.99750.5243插值点处函数值 yFact =0.52560.99750.99750.5256计算误差err =0.00140.00000.00000.0014N = 20时,程序运行如下:TestLag(inline(T./(1+x42), -1, 1, 20, -0.95 -0.05 0.05 0.95); 将区间-1,1分为了20段计算插值的点xi =-0.9500-0.05000.05000.9500计算出的插值yi =0.52560.99750.99

9、750.5256插值点处函数值yFact =0.52560.99750.99750.5256计算误差err =1.0e-005 *-0.7023 0.0000 0.0000 -0.7023实验 2 (2)N = 5 时,程序运行如下:TestLag(inline(exp(x), -5, 5, 5, -4.75 -0.25 0.25 4.75); 将区间-5,5分为了5段计算插值的点xi =-4.7500 -0.25000.25004.7500计算出的插值yi =-1.9321 1.42750.5882123.7146插值点处函数值 yFact =0.00870.77881.2840115.58

10、43计算误差err =1.9408-0.64870.6958-8.1303N = 10 时,程序运行如下:TestLag(inline(exp(x), -5, 5, 10, -4.75 -0.25 0.25 4.75); 将区间-5,5分为了10 段计算插值的点xi =-4.7500 -0.25000.25004.7500计算出的插值yi =0.0425 0.77961.2848115.6630插值点处函数值 yFact =0.00870.7788 1.2840115.5843计算误差err =-0.0339-0.0008 -0.0008-0.0788N = 20 时,程序运行如下:TestL

11、ag(inline(exp(x), -5, 5, 20, -4.75 -0.25 0.25 4.75); 将区间-5,5分为了20 段计算插值的点xi =-4.7500 -0.25000.25004.7500计算出的插值yi =0.0087 0.77881.2840115.5843插值点处函数值 yFact =0.00870.77881.2840115.5843计算误差err =1.0e-007 *-0.09140.00000.0000-0.1434问题 3 (1)N =5 时,程序运行如下:TestLag2(inline(1./(1+x42), -1, 1, 5, -0.95 -0.05 0

12、.05 0.95); 将区间-1,1分为了5段计算插值的点xi =-0.9500-0.05000.05000.9500计算出的插值yi =0.52540.99780.99780.5254插值点处函数值yFact =0.52560.99750.99750.5256计算误差err =1.0e-003 *0.2071 -0.3011 -0.3011 0.2071N =10 时,程序运行如下:TestLag2(inline(1./(1+x.A2), -1, 1, 10, -0.95 -0.05 0.05 0.95); 将区间-1,1分为了10段计算插值的点xi =-0.9500-0.05000.050

13、00.9500计算出的插值yi =0.52550.99720.99720.5255插值点处函数值 yFact =0.52560.99750.99750.5256计算误差err =1.0e-003 *0.15620.26030.26030.1562N =20 时,程序运行如下:TestLag2(inline(1./(1+x42), -1, 1, 20, -0.95 -0.05 0.05 0.95); 将区间-1,1分为了20段计算插值的点xi=-0.9500-0.05000.05000.9500计算出的插值yi=0.52560.99750.99750.5256插值点处函数值yFact=0.52560.99750.99750.

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 学术论文 > 其它学术论文

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号